He pointed to the definition of bio-ceramics as those materials that are compatible with human tissue and integrate with them. Ceramic materials are promising materials in applications that concern the compensation of teeth and bones as well as dental fillings, so many researchers interested in the methods of preparation and development in this area.
There are three types of materials that have been selected and applied in human organ compensation: inactive biomedical materials, effective ceramic materials, and chemically decomposing and harmless ceramic materials. Examples of these materials are alumina, zirconia, hydroxyapatite, glass ceramics and titania.
